CodeIgniterの記事一覧

CodeIgniterの解説まとめ

CodeIgniter入門|軽量で高速なPHPフレームワークCodeIgniterを基礎から学ぶ

CodeIgniterは、シンプルで学習コストが低く、高速に動作するPHPフレームワークです。本カテゴリでは、CodeIgniterの基本構造からルーティング、コントローラ、ビュー、バリデーションまでを体系的に解説し、初心者でも実務レベルまで段階的にスキルを習得できる内容を提供します。

CodeIgniterとは?特徴・できること...
CodeIgniterの基本入門
CodeIgniterとは?特徴・できること・他PHPフレームワークとの違いを完全解説

CodeIgniterとは?特徴・できること・他PHPフレームワークとの違いを完全解説

CodeIgniter 4の仕組みを初心者向...
CodeIgniterの基本入門
CodeIgniter 4の仕組みを初心者向けにやさしく解説【MVCの基本】

CodeIgniter 4の仕組みを初心者向けにやさしく解説【MVCの基本】

CodeIgniter 4のインストール方法...
CodeIgniterの基本入門
CodeIgniter 4のインストール方法まとめ(Composer・手動)

CodeIgniter 4のインストール方法まとめ(Composer・手動)

CodeIgniterのディレクトリ構成を図...
CodeIgniterの基本入門
CodeIgniterのディレクトリ構成を図解で理解しよう

CodeIgniterのディレクトリ構成を図解で理解しよう

CodeIgniter 3とCodeIgni...
CodeIgniterの基本入門
CodeIgniter 3とCodeIgniter 4の違いとは?移行前に知るべきポイント

CodeIgniter 3とCodeIgniter 4の違いとは?移行前に知るべきポイントを徹底解説

CodeIgniterで最初に作るHello...
CodeIgniterの基本入門
CodeIgniterで最初に作るHello Worldアプリ入門

CodeIgniter入門!世界一簡単なHello Worldアプリの作り方と仕組みを解説

CodeIgniterの設定ファイル(Con...
CodeIgniterの基本入門
CodeIgniterの設定ファイル(Config)の役割と基本設定

CodeIgniter入門!設定ファイル(Config)の役割と基本設定を優しく解説

CodeIgniterのルーティングとは?仕...
CodeIgniterのルーティング
CodeIgniterのルーティングとは?仕組みと役割を基礎から解説

CodeIgniterのルーティングとは?仕組みと役割を基礎から解説

CodeIgniterでルーティングを設定す...
CodeIgniterのルーティング
CodeIgniterでルーティングを設定する基本の書き方

CodeIgniterのルーティング設定を完全ガイド!初心者でもわかる基本の書き方

CodeIgniterのデフォルトルーティン...
CodeIgniterのルーティング
CodeIgniterのデフォルトルーティングの動作を理解しよう

CodeIgniterのデフォルトルーティングを完全ガイド!初心者でもわかる基本動作

CodeIgniterでコントローラとURL...
CodeIgniterのルーティング
CodeIgniterでコントローラとURLを対応付ける方法

CodeIgniterのルーティング完全ガイド!初心者でもわかるコントローラとURLの対応付け

CodeIgniterのルートパラメータの使...
CodeIgniterのルーティング
CodeIgniterのルートパラメータの使い方をやさしく解説

CodeIgniterのルーティングを徹底解説!ルートパラメータの使い方入門

CodeIgniterでGET・POSTをル...
CodeIgniterのルーティング
CodeIgniterでGET・POSTをルーティングで分ける方法

CodeIgniter 4のルーティング完全ガイド!GET・POSTを初心者が使い分ける方法

CodeIgniterのルーティングで404...
CodeIgniterのルーティング
CodeIgniterのルーティングで404エラーを制御する方法

CodeIgniterのルーティングで404エラーを制御する方法!初心者向け完全解説

CodeIgniterのコントローラとは?役...
CodeIgniterのコントローラ
CodeIgniterのコントローラとは?役割と基本構造を解説

CodeIgniterのコントローラとは?役割と基本構造を完全解説!初心者向けガイド

CodeIgniterでコントローラクラスを...
CodeIgniterのコントローラ
CodeIgniterでコントローラクラスを作成する方法

CodeIgniterのコントローラクラスの作り方を完全ガイド!初心者でもわかる基礎から実践まで

CodeIgniterのコントローラとMVC...
CodeIgniterのコントローラ
CodeIgniterのコントローラとMVCの関係を理解しよう

CodeIgniterのコントローラとMVCの関係を徹底解説!初心者向け完全ガイド

CodeIgniterでURLからコントロー...
CodeIgniterのコントローラ
CodeIgniterでURLからコントローラメソッドを呼び出す仕組み

CodeIgniterのURLルーティングとコントローラ呼び出しを完全解説!初心者向けガイド

CodeIgniterのコントローラでリクエ...
CodeIgniterのコントローラ
CodeIgniterのコントローラでリクエストを受け取る方法

CodeIgniter 4入門!コントローラでリクエストを受け取る方法を徹底解説

CodeIgniterでコントローラにパラメ...
CodeIgniterのコントローラ
CodeIgniterでコントローラにパラメータを渡す方法

CodeIgniter入門!コントローラにパラメータを渡す方法を徹底解説

CodeIgniterのコントローラでレスポ...
CodeIgniterのコントローラ
CodeIgniterのコントローラでレスポンスを返す基本

CodeIgniter 4入門!コントローラでレスポンスを返す基本を徹底解説

CodeIgniterのビューとは?役割と基...
CodeIgniterのビュー
CodeIgniterのビューとは?役割と基本的な使い方を解説

CodeIgniterのビューとは?役割と基本的な使い方を初心者向けに完全解説

CodeIgniterでビューを作成・表示す...
CodeIgniterのビュー
CodeIgniterでビューを作成・表示する基本手順

CodeIgniterでビューを作成・表示する基本手順!初心者でもわかる完全ガイド

CodeIgniterでビューにデータを渡す...
CodeIgniterのビュー
CodeIgniterでビューにデータを渡す方法

CodeIgniterでビューにデータを渡す方法を完全ガイド!初心者でもわかる仕組みと使い方

CodeIgniterのテンプレート構成を整...
CodeIgniterのビュー
CodeIgniterのテンプレート構成を整理する方法

CodeIgniterのテンプレート構成を整理する方法!初心者でも分かるビュー管理術

CodeIgniterでヘッダー・フッターを...
CodeIgniterのビュー
CodeIgniterでヘッダー・フッターを共通化する方法

CodeIgniterでヘッダー・フッターを共通化!初心者向けテンプレート作成ガイド

CodeIgniterで部分ビューを読み込む...
CodeIgniterのビュー
CodeIgniterで部分ビューを読み込む方法(include設計)

CodeIgniterのビュー共通化ガイド!初心者でもわかる部分ビューの読み込みとinclude設計

CodeIgniterのビューで条件分岐・繰...
CodeIgniterのビュー
CodeIgniterのビューで条件分岐・繰り返しを書く方法

PHPのif文の使い方を完全ガイド!初心者でもわかる乱数生成

CodeIgniterのカテゴリ一覧

CodeIgniterの基礎から応用まで、目的別にカテゴリを用意しています。


実務10年PL×職業訓練講師 監修【CodeIgniterモダン開発実践セミナー】

商用CodeIgniter 4 徹底実践講座:軽量MVCによる高速開発とシステムのモダナイゼーション

商用アーキテクチャ OWASPセキュリティ 市場価値最大化
CodeIgniterモダン開発実務設計セミナー|PHPランド

「極限のパフォーマンス」を実装する。CodeIgniter 4で軽量・高速な商用システムを構築。

本講座では、フレームワークのオーバーヘッドを最小限に抑えた「高レスポンスなWebアプリケーション設計」を学びます。シンプルながら強力なCodeIgniter 4を通じ、既存システムのPHP 8.x対応や、リソース効率を極めたAPI開発など、実務で重宝される最適化技術を習得します。

具体的なワークショップ内容と環境

【つくるもの】
「高速レスポンスを実現する軽量API基盤」を構築します。CodeIgniter 4の独自機能を活用したルーティング設計、疎結合なデータベース操作、そして「既存コードを安全に最新仕様へ移行する」ためのリファクタリング手法をゼロから体験してください。

【開発環境】
軽量フレームワークの特性を活かすため、Docker(Compose)を用いたクリーンな開発環境を構築。コマンドラインツール(Spark)による開発効率化や、脆弱性診断を意識したセキュアなコーディング規約に基づき、現場基準のデプロイフローを習得します。

この60分で得られる3つの武器

1. レガシーからの脱却「モダナイゼーション技術」

古いPHP環境からCodeIgniter 4への移行戦略を学び、企業の負債を資産に変えるリプレイススキルを習得します。

2. サーバーコストを削減する「リソース最適化」

メモリ消費や実行速度を極限までチューニングし、低リソース環境でも安定稼働させる商用サーバー運用術を体得します。

3. 2026年基準の「ライトウェイトAPI設計」

マイクロサービスやヘッドレス構成に最適な、高速かつセキュアなAPIエンドポイント構築の正解を伝授します。

※本講座は、将来的にフルスタックエンジニア、システム移行コンサルタント、バックエンドスペシャリストを目指す方のための実践講座です。「PHPランド」独自の現役PLによるマンツーマン形式により、パフォーマンスと開発生産性を両立させるプロの技法を解決します。

CodeIgniterモダン開発セミナーの残席・詳細を確認する
現役プロジェクトリーダーが、商用環境で必須となる「スケーラブルな疎結合設計」を徹底解説します。
新着記事
New1
Symfony
Symfonyでフォームにバリデーションルールを設定する方法を解説!初心者でもわかる入力チェックの基本
New2
Symfony
Symfonyのコントローラで404・403エラーを制御する方法を初心者向けに解説!
New3
Symfony
Symfonyで言語別ルーティングを完全解説!初心者でもわかるロケール付きURL設計
New4
Symfony
Symfonyのインストール方法!CLIとComposerの導入手順まとめ
人気記事
No.1
Java&Spring記事人気No1
Laravel
Laravelでモデルを作成する方法をやさしく解説!php artisan make:model入門
No.2
Java&Spring記事人気No2
Symfony
Symfonyでユーザーごとのセッションを管理する方法を完全解説!初心者でも安心
No.3
Java&Spring記事人気No3
Laravel
Laravelでセッションを扱う方法!保存方法と利用例を解説
No.4
Java&Spring記事人気No4
Laravel
Laravelでルーティングを設定する方法!web.phpと基本ルートの書き方を初心者向けに徹底解説
No.5
Java&Spring記事人気No5
CodeIgniter
CodeIgniter 4でカスタムSparkコマンドを作成!CLIとバッチ処理を完全解説
No.6
Java&Spring記事人気No6
Laravel
Laravelで特定のSeederだけ実行する方法!db:seed --class=で必要なデータだけ登録
No.7
Java&Spring記事人気No7
Laravel
Laravelのリソースコントローラの使い方!CRUDを簡単に実装しよう
No.8
Java&Spring記事人気No8
Laravel
Laravelの認証ミドルウェアauthとguestを徹底解説!初心者でもわかるルート制御ガイド
TOP